Okay, so I was a little hesitant to ask about this, figuring I could find something online, but I’ve looked for quite awhile and haven’t been able to figure it out yet.
It’s my understanding that one can change the XWA flightgroup colors and IFF settings for campaign missions in programs like AllIED, but is there a way to set a default for skirmish? I always play as the Empire and I haven’t figured out the full extent of AllIED yet (actually kind of broke the original campaign on AllIED ) and I usually just play a series of skirmishes when I play XWA.
As far as changing the flightgroup colors in skirmish, the only way I have found is to start a skirmish, then edit its .tie file in AllIED - does anyone know if there is either an easier way or a way to default to different colors?

Team 1 is Iff rebel, team 2 is off imperial. Simply put the player craft in team 2 if you're really that picky about skirmish faction. It's literally that easy.
Or, you could build a combat mission using the multiplayer campaign hook functionality and you can be whatever faction you want, with full mission features not normally available in skirmish.
But unless you're proficient with allied and know how to use the combat mission feature from a developer perspective, then I'd not suggest using that method until you learn that and allied better.

You can replace marking, iff, pilot voice for flightgroups in .tie mission file with the mission tie hook.
See viewtopic.php?f=33&t=12142
For a skirmish mission, the file will be "temp.txt" or "temp.ini" in the "skirmish" folder.

The combat mission hook is new, as are all the hooks. It didn't exist until very recently.
Well, I'm not sure skirmish missions as default support multiple faction radio messages, it's really a MP versus dogfight function, not a true mission skirmish vs AI simulator perse. So frankly it's not meant for that, even though it can be used in such a manner on a very basic level. The combat mission function uses the skirmish menu, but hooks into edited missions rather than the random generated environment, thus the additional campaign features.
